    Repost: Turning Point Solutions LLC / TPS & Associates / GS Holdings LLC in Cheektowaga, NY

    The "GS" is likely for principal Sam Galbo, who runs another fraud shop in town, Galaxy Capital Solutions. These are typical payday loan collection thugs who are allergic to legal compliance.

    In October 2013 TPS settled with Maryland regulators for apparently violating state and federal collection practice law, working without a state license, and trying to collect usurious and unenforceable loans, probably the online payday kind. It was ordered to pay a modest fine, refund hundreds apiece to named victims, and cancel all its other debt claims against Maryland residents.

    TPS currently carries a 'D' rating and a red-lettered alert from BBB, but no detailed complaints are available. I'm sure a quick payment to become "accredited" will goose that grade to at least a 'B'.

    http://www.bbb.org/upstate-new-york/Business- ... lo-ny-235967237

    Never let bullies on the phone confuse extortion with debt collection. Honest debt collectors do not typically send their claims straight to a judge, and they don't take your ransom money to broker quick deals with so-called "process servers". There are no secretive "arbitrators", "assessment specialists", "detectives", "investigators", "mediators", "mitigators", or "prelitigation specialists". They are sweaty double-talking criminals with a script full of coercive remarks. The agents' horrid threats are empty and their conduct is illegal.

    Lawful debt collection is a process, not an ambush. Early in that process you must be given a specific notice about your alleged debt and how to dispute it. From there, you have a right to obtain proof of claim *on paper*. Federal law does not expect you to take only the word of strangers on the phone that bad things are about to happen. Do not reward lawbreakers with your money. Challenge them always, sue them if you can.
